Full teacher support to accompany our Students Book for the revised Cambridge IGCSETM Co-ordinated Sciences syllabus (0654). The Teachers Guide includes lesson plans, worksheets, practical instructions, technicians notes and more to enable you to deliver a successful and effective course.



Exam Board: Cambridge Assessment International Education For examination from 2025







Full coverage of the Cambridge IGCSE Co-ordinated Sciences syllabus (0654) for examination from 2025 in one book Effective lesson plan ideas split into flexible learning episodes Be prepared for every lesson with lists of resources, clear objectives and outcomes, and notes on common misconceptions A full range of worksheets to support learning Clear instructions for students and technicians Overviews of each topics and links to other topics highlighted to assist with medium- and long-term planning Detailed scheme of work matching lessons to learning outcomes



This resource has not been through the Cambridge Assessment International Education endorsement process.
Chris Sunley is an education advisor working for a number of different academies, academy chains and overseas schools. He is an ex-Head of Science, Local Authority Science Advisor, Science HMI and Chief Examiner for GCSE Science. He is a co-author of a range of successful primary, GCSE and IGCSE Science and Chemistry textbooks for HarperCollins.
